What happens when you finally stop sitting on the edge of your life and decide to dive in fully? In this episode, I sit down with coach, mentor, and all-around magic-maker Katie Den Ouden, who helped guide me in the early days of stepping into my own voice and vision. We talk about what it means to skinny dip into your life, the magnetic energy of feminine leadership, and how to build a life and business that feels as good as it looks. This one is full of laughter, truth bombs, sisterhood, and a reminder that being alive, not perfect, is what changes the world.

Topics Covered:

  • The story behind Katie’s “Skinny Dip Society”.
  • Why so many women resist owning their full selves—and how to shift that.
  • How ambition and softness can co-exist in feminine leadership.
  • The power of luminaries: people who light the path for what’s possible.
  • Why we need to question the hustle culture that leaves women burnt out.
  • Katie’s definition of a delicious life and how to create one.
  • Audacious goals, edge-meeting, and doing the scary thing anyway.
  • How feminine energy changes everything.

The heart was always off-limits to surgeons. Cutting into it spelled instant death for the patient. That is, until a ragtag group of doctors scattered across the Midwest and Texas decided to throw out the rule book. Working in makeshift laboratories and home garages, using medical devices made from scavenged machine parts and beer tubes, these men and women invented the field of open heart surgery. Odds are, someone you know is alive because of them. So why has history left them behind? Presented by Chris Pine, CARDIAC COWBOYS tells the gripping true story behind the birth of heart surgery, and the young, Greatest Generation doctors who made it happen. For years, they competed and feuded, racing to be the first, the best, and the most prolific. Some appeared on the cover of Time Magazine, operated on kings and advised presidents. Others ended up disgraced, penniless, and convicted of felonies. Together, they ignited a revolution in medicine, and changed the world.
